Re: AC evacuation
Posted to HVAC Forum on 7/19/2004

It should not remove any significant amount of oil. But, refrigerent is soluble in oil and evacuation will "boil" the refrigerent out of the oil. This might slightly reduce the measured volume of the oil but not significantly.
